NOTE: While installing in piston circlips, cover all
engine passages. The clip could fall into the engine
during installation.
16. Install camshaft thrust plate (G) with new bolts. Torque
bolts to specification.
NOTE: New bolts have patch lock on the threads
and do not require Loctite™.
17. Assemble rotors as marked when disassembled. Use a
cleaner to remove the marks previously made on the rotors.
18. Apply assembly lube or oil to the rotors on the oil pump
shaft.
NOTE: The application of lubrication aids in priming
the oil pump during initial engine start up.
19. Align the bolt holes and install oil pump assembly into
crankcase. Rotate the rotors in the housing during
installation, as this checks for binding if new rotors are
used.
NOTE: For assembly of the gears, the cam gear and
the crankshaft gear are stamped with “This Side
Out". This indicates the side of the gear that faces
outward or away from the case.
NOTE: Before assembly, clean the bolts and bolt
holes with Primer N (PN 2874275) to remove any
debris. This will ensure proper sealing when
installing bolts and new Loctite™.
